Bright, well-laid-out two-bedroom, two-bathroom Kensington flat with westerly light and quiet position within the building

Description
A bright and efficiently arranged two-bedroom, two-bathroom apartment set on the second floor (with lift) of a well-maintained period mansion block in central Kensington. With a westerly aspect and set away from the road, the flat benefits from both excellent natural light and a quieter living environment.

Extending to approximately 786 sq ft, the flat is thoughtfully laid out to maximise usable space, with a well-proportioned reception and dining area, two genuine double bedrooms, and two bathrooms (including an en suite).

The layout works particularly well as a comfortable London base, pied-à-terre or rental investment.

Additionally there is a lock-up storage room in the basement.

An easy-to-use and well-located Kensington apartment suited to both owner-occupiers and investors.

Location
Kent House is a classic late 19th-century period mansion block on sought-after Kensington Court, historically known as part of Kensington’s diplomatic quarter. The property is located less than 200 metres from Kensington Gardens and Hyde Park, and just south of Kensington High Street, offering easy access to a wide range of shops, restaurants and transport links, including the District and Circle lines at High Street Kensington.
